This paper presents instrumental assessment of the pavement condition of the section (length: 43 km) of “Ekaterinburg-Almaty” highway located in the Kostanay region (northern Kazakhstan). The pavement condition indicators (roughness, rut depth, total length of longitudinal and transverse cracks, areas of asphalt concrete pavement with block cracks, pavement surface modulus) were evaluated using a mobile diagnostic laboratory (Dynatest, Denmark). It has been established that: due to high moisture in the upper part of the subgrade during the spring thawing period, significant accumulation of plastic strains is possible; longitudinal and transverse cracks are the main type of destruction of the asphalt concrete pavement.
